On Thursday, 9th June the American actor, will drive the Mazda 787B that won Le Mans in 1991 at the Circuit of the 24 Hours of Le Mans.
It will be on the 20th anniversary of the Mazda victory at Le Mans, Patrick Dempsey. who has been fascinated by the 24 Hours of Le Mans race, and in which he participated in 2009 driving a Ferrari F430 (30th overall), the actor known for his role in Grey's Anatomy and driver of the Japanese marque will have the honour of driving the 787B that was victorious in 1991.
Taking a detour to Le Mans from a race at Watkins Glen in which he participated this weekend and another that he will in two weeks at Elkhart Lake - and shortly after a stint at the Festival de Cannes - Dempsey will be honoured to drive this wonderful machine on Thursday 9th June at 18:40 before qualifying starts. The schedule remains to be confirmed.
The actor should also participate in the Mazda press conference on Friday morning, scheduled at 10 am in the Dunlop reception.
"A member of the Mazdaspeed family since 2007, I driove an RX-8 Tri-rotor in the Grand Am GT Championship", said the actor. "Mazda also allowed me to take charge of a fabulous RX-792 P on the Mazda Raceway last year. I am fascinated by the history of this sport and I had the chance to drive the car that Mazda had its finest victory is a huge honour. "
A statement appreciated by John Doonan, manager of Mazda Motorsports, the kingpin of the operation: "This is a very special occasion for Mazda to have our most iconic car restored back on track with a driver this famous. In recent years we have enjoyed Patrick's investment in motor sport and his immense interest in the history of the discipline. We did not want this masterpiece in the hands of an anonymous driver. Patrick deserves this honour. "
In 2009, when the American actor came to Le Mans, it caused a veritable flood of popular interet. No doubt his presence this week will be the same. He could also become a frequent visitor since it was revealed a few weeks ago that he is looking to acquire a property in La Sarthe and hopes to line up again at the start again.
